Transaction d88296b967f7844b34491bfeb0533ccb7ea70e556a6cd761487b601c209d57a1
1 Input
1 Output
-
d88296b967f7844b34491bfeb0533ccb7ea70e556a6cd761487b601c209d57a1:0
- value
- 516669
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c8e558fe73832982b193bd683513421f74ad57d OP_EQUAL
- address
- 3Fxor2PaUgBVc9uCPTQ2phdujSLyNywAbt